Setting the clock and timer

After the appliance has been connected to the electricity supply, or after a blackout, the Manual background button will begin to flash.

To set the time:

1.Adjust the hour figure using the “+” and “-” buttons on the right hand side of the control panel within 8 seconds.

2.Press the button again.

3. Adjust the minutes using the “+” and “-” buttons on the right hand side of the control panel.

4.Wait at least 8 seconds for the setting to be

memorised or press the Manual background button again.

To make any necessary changes, switch on the

control panel by pressing the Manual background button, then press the Manual background button and follow the steps described.

When the set time has elapsed, a buzzer will sound. The buzzer will automatically stop after 6 seconds or when any active icon on the control panel is pressed.

1.Press the Manual background button to switch on the control panel.

2.Press the symbol which corresponds to the desired cooking mode. The displays show the duration and temperature of the selected cooking mode.

3.Press the “START” button to begin cooking.

4.The oven will begin its preheating phase, and the current preheating temperature indicator lights turn red. The temperature may be adjusted by pressing the “+” and “-” buttons on the right hand side of the control panel.

5.When the preheating stage is complete, a buzzer sounds and all current preheating temperature indicator lights are illuminated: place the food in the oven.

6.During cooking it is always possible to:

- Change the temperature by pressing the “+” and “- ” buttons on the right hand side of the control panel. - Set the duration of a cooking mode (see Cooking Modes).

- Press the “STOP” button to interrupt cooking.

7.The oven switches off automatically after two hours: this default time is set for all cooking modes for safety reasons.

The cooking time may be modified (see Cooking Modes).

8.If a blackout occurs while the oven is already in operation, an automatic system within the appliance will reactivate the cooking mode from where it was interrupted as long as the temperature has not dropped below a certain level. Programmed cooking modes which have not started will not be restored and must be reprogrammed.

￿There is no preheating stage for the BARBECUE mode.

￿Never put objects directly on the bottom of the oven; this will avoid the enamel coating being damaged.

￿Always place cookware on the rack(s) provided.

Cooling ventilation

In order to cool down the external temperature of the oven, a cooling fan generates a stream of air which escapes between the oven control panel and the oven door.

￿Once the cooking has been completed, the cooling fan continues to operate until the oven has cooled down sufficiently.
